What Are They & What Do They Do? A Detailed Look

Glucosamine

  • Role: Primarily involved in building cartilage, the rubbery tissue that cushions bones at your joints.
  • Sources: Shellfish shells, synthetic forms.
  • Ideal For: Those experiencing cartilage wear and tear, athletes, or individuals with joint discomfort.

Calcium

  • Role: Critical for maintaining strong bones and carrying out many body functions, like muscle contractions and blood clotting.
  • Sources: Dairy products, leafy greens, fortified foods.
  • Ideal For: Everyone, really, but particularly vital for post-menopausal women and the elderly to prevent bone degradation.

Chondroitin

  • Role: Major component of cartilage that helps it retain water and maintain elasticity.
  • Sources: Bovine cartilage, supplements often combined with glucosamine.
  • Ideal For: Individuals looking to support joint health, especially those with osteoarthritis.

Expert Insights: Unraveling the Science

Glucosamine

Research suggests that glucosamine can be particularly effective in treating symptoms of osteoarthritis, especially in the knee. Some studies show it may help slow deterioration of cartilage, particularly with long-term use.

Calcium

Not just for kids! Adults need it too, especially as bone density decreases with age. Adequate calcium intake is critical to prevent osteoporosis and maintain necessary bodily functions.

Chondroitin

Often used in conjunction with glucosamine, chondroitin can help slow the progression of osteoarthritis. Itโ€™s known for its ability to enhance shock-absorbing properties of collagen and reduce inflammation in the joints.

Expert Voices on Joint and Bone Health

Interview with Dr. Lisa Harding, Rheumatologist

Q: Dr. Harding, can you explain how glucosamine contributes to joint health?

Dr. Harding: Absolutely. Glucosamine is a natural compound found in cartilage โ€” the tough tissue that cushions joints. In supplement form, it helps to rebuild cartilage and restore some of the fluid that keeps joints moving smoothly. Itโ€™s particularly beneficial for those whose natural glucosamine levels have declined with age. The body uses it as a building block for a variety of functional molecules in cartilage, which can be crucial for maintaining long-term joint health.

Q: Many of our readers are confused about how calcium affects more than just the bones. Could you clarify?

Dr. Harding: Of course, calcium’s role isn’t confined to just strengthening bones; it’s also vital for vascular contraction and vasodilation, muscle function, nerve transmission, and intracellular signaling. When you lack sufficient calcium, your body begins to siphon it from your skeletal structure, which can compromise not only bone density but also the overall functionality of other systems relying on calcium’s regulatory roles.

Q: Thereโ€™s a lot of talk about chondroitin. What should people really know about it?

Dr. Harding: Chondroitin sulfate is fascinating because it acts like ‘liquid magnets.’ It’s pivotal for keeping cartilage water-retentive, which enhances its resilience by absorbing shock from physical activities. This biochemical property is crucial for preventing cartilage breakdown and for providing resistance against compressive forces during movement. When paired with glucosamine, chondroitinโ€™s ability to prevent cartilage breakdown is enhanced, offering a synergistic effect that is quite beneficial for individuals with osteoarthritis.

Interview with Michael Chen, Sports Nutritionist

Q: Michael, from a nutritionistโ€™s standpoint, how can athletes benefit from these supplements?

Michael Chen: Athletes constantly stress their joints and bones โ€” from repetitive movements and impacts. Glucosamine can be a preventative tool, helping to maintain cartilage health and joint fluidity, which is crucial for athletes who repeatedly push their bodies to the limits. Meanwhile, calcium is pivotal not just for maintaining bone density but also for its role in muscle contractions and energy metabolism, which are critical during athletic performances.

Q: Are there any emerging trends in supplements for joint health that you find promising?

Michael Chen: Indeed, one exciting area is the use of collagen peptides combined with traditional supplements like glucosamine and chondroitin. Early research indicates that collagen peptides may help reduce joint pain and support recovery by fostering the reformation of collagen fibers in joints. This can be particularly beneficial in a comprehensive supplement strategy that aims at enhancing joint function over the long haul.

Q: With so many options available, what should consumers look for in a joint supplement?

Michael Chen: Transparency and quality of ingredients are key. Look for supplements that specify the type of glucosamine (like HCL or sulfate), the source of ingredients, and any certifications like NSF or USP, which indicate rigorous testing. It’s also wise to choose products that combine ingredients known to work synergistically, such as glucosamine with chondroitin, to maximize the benefits.
